Italy’s anti-establishment Five Star Movement and the far-right League have proposed Giuseppe Conte, a civil lawyer and academic, as the country’s new prime minister to lead their populist government.
Luigi Di Maio, Five Star leader, and Matteo Salvini, the League leader, told Sergio Mattarella, Italy’s president, in separate meetings at the Quirinal Palace on Monday that they had chosen Mr Conte as their compromise candidate for prime minister.
It will now be up to Mr Mattarella to decide whether to offer Mr Conte a mandate to form the government. If he does, the new government could be in place within days.
